Teen Hacker Behind Massive Education Data Breach Sentenced to Prison A 20-year-old hacker, Matthew Lane, has been sentenced to four years in prison for orchestrating one of the largest education data breaches in history. Lane, who began hacking at 15, infiltrated PowerSchool a California-based software provider serving over 18,000 school districts worldwide using stolen employee credentials in 2024. He exfiltrated sensitive data, including Social Security numbers, birth dates, and medical records, transferring it to a server in Ukraine before demanding a $2.8 million Bitcoin ransom. PowerSchool paid an undisclosed sum to prevent the leak of data belonging to an estimated 60 million students and 10 million teachers across the U.S., Canada, and other countries. The breach impacted several San Diego County school districts, including Rancho Santa Fe, Ramona Unified, and Santee, though San Diego Unified later confirmed its data was unaffected. Lane, who has autism, described hacking as an addiction, driven by the thrill and financial rewards. He used ransom proceeds to fund a lavish lifestyle, including a penthouse and designer goods. Arrested by the FBI in his Massachusetts dorm room at 19, he expressed relief at being caught, stating he would have continued otherwise. A judge ordered him to pay over $14 million in restitution. FBI Supervisory Special Agent Doug Domin called the PowerSchool hack one of the worst he’d seen, noting investigators traced the breach through financial transactions. Experts, including Fergus Hay of The Hacking Games, highlighted that many cybercriminals are young, neurodivergent individuals drawn to hacking through gaming communities, where pattern recognition and rule-breaking skills translate into cybercrime. PowerSchool, which offered affected individuals two years of free credit monitoring, emphasized its commitment to data security but did not disclose the total number of victims. The case underscores the growing threat of juvenile hackers exploiting vulnerabilities in critical systems.

The California Office of the Attorney General reported that the Santee School District experienced a data breach involving its Student Information System vendor, PowerSchool, from December 19 to December 23, 2024. The breach resulted in unauthorized access to some student and staff data, although no social security numbers were affected. The report was made on January 13, 2025.
